Please provide documentation for the command line parameters supported by SoftwareAuthorizationPro.exe.
There are a couple examples that show how to use SoftwareAuthorizationPro.exe to silently authorize Pro with Single Use licensing (e.g., Additional examples of a silent installation of ArcGIS Pro.) And by trial and error I did discover that one can use "-return all /s" to silently deauthorize Pro and all extensions. It would be helpful, however, to know what all the command-line options are.
